BBC News - Parafricta Story

Hampshire-based company APA Parafricta Ltd was featured in an article shown on BBC News on Wednesday 11th April – ‘Fabric helps blister girl’

The company has been working with Jackie Denyer, the EB Nurse Consultant working for the Epidermolysis Bullosa (EB) charity DebRA (www.debra.org.uk) and based at Great Ormond Street, looking at options to use Parafricta™ Fabric in clothing and accessories designed to limit the trauma to EB sufferers’ skin.

The Parafricta™ range is designed to prevent friction and shear forces on the skin and therefore help to prevent the potential development of pressure ulcers (bed sores) in bed-ridden patients or to help patients with compromised skin. The company recently exhibited at Naidex 2007.

George Sampson, APA Parafricta chief executive officer, said: “Parafricta™ Fabric is unique in that its friction coefficient is like ice. The fabric does not jerk or snatch when one surface, such as skin, begins to move against another (a process called ‘stiction’), which is often the cause of problems for those suffering with serious skin conditions, and the cause of bedsores suffered by the long-term bed-ridden. These properties are also beneficial in children suffering from EB”
APA Parafricta has a range of garments that can be used by sufferers that include pillowcases, fitted bed-sheets, booties and under-garments.
